Tuesday, July 8 – Friday, July 11, 2014 A completely silent time with the monks as we observe our Summer “Contemplative Days.” During this period we are in complete silence, no programs or spiritual direction are offered and there is a reduced worship schedule (Matins, Eucharist and Vespers). Tuesday – Friday, May 13 – 16, 2014 Led by the Monastic Community A program for single men, aged 20 to 48, interested in exploring Benedictine monastic life as a possible vocation. Discover what this ancient yet modern way of life can offer you today. Cost: Free-will Offering
